On Thu, Feb 03, 2011 at 11:22:19AM +0100, Wolfram Sang wrote:
> >     # white space at the end of lines
> >     $line =~ s/ *$//g;
> >     $line =~ s/\t*$//g;
> 
> Character class here as well? Will also get mixtures of the two.
> 

Actually it's better to let diff to take care of white space probably.
I changed the diff at the end to "diff -uw" and it seems to work
beautifully.
